Forming the Past Form There is no simple rule for creating the past form (i.e., the simple past tense) of a verb. It depends on whether the verb is regular or irregular. Past Form of Regular Verbs Regular verbs form their past forms by adding -ed or -d ...

Web5 Mar 2024 · How to Remember the Difference. Remember that "passed" describes an action, while "past" describes a time or space. There are a few memory tricks to help you determine which word is correct. The word "past" describes a previous space or time, so remember that the last two letters of "past" are "s" and "t" standing for "space" or "time." WebDescription. The pronunciation of this English verb may seem daunting, but it is just pronounced “tot.”. So, in short, the past ... Web4 Jul 2024 · 17. The answer to this question varies across disciplines. Your dissertation presumably falls within some academic discipline. Look at other papers in the same discipline, and see what tenses they use. For example, unlike your suggestion, in math papers the abstract is usually present tense.

Web6 Nov 2024 · Past tense verbs refer to actions or events in the past. They can be regular verbs that simply end with a "d" or an "ed" or they can be irregular and change their spelling to show the past tense.
